 NFL Game Information

CINCINNATI (1 - 1) at SEATTLE (1 - 1)
Week 3 Sunday, 9/23/2007
4:05 PM  TV - CBS

Get Tickets to the Game

  1 2 3 4 Tot
Bengals (1-2) 7 3 2 9 21
Seahawks (2-1) 7 7 0 10 24

Recap:  After a pair of rough losses in Week 2, both the Seahawks and Bengals needed to get back on track in Week 3. Matt Hasselbeck led a drive late in the fourth quarter, culminating in a 22-yard touchdown pass to Nate Burleson, to lead Seattle to a 24-21 victory over Cincinnati on Sunday. Carson Palmer and the Bengals still had a minute to work with and three timeouts, but Glen Holt fumbled the ensuing kickoff, and the Seahawks recovered to seal their second victory of the season...more
